Output 23cdc41343d849cc1f5780bfcf7bfef3b7e6a622c2ec5d98695cdb48e6bdb56b:5

value
652213
script pubkey
OP_0 OP_PUSHBYTES_20 326ae1efd314d81c156e157465a66037ba365211
address
bc1qxf4wrm7nznvpc9twz46xtfnqx7arv5s3wdjwx3
transaction
23cdc41343d849cc1f5780bfcf7bfef3b7e6a622c2ec5d98695cdb48e6bdb56b
confirmations
127739
spent
true